The tweet argues that Iran's regime is threatening to keep the Strait of Hormuz closed unless it regains access to its frozen billions but the regime actually needs the strait open far more desperately since no oil flows means no imports no revenue and no survival.
It states that the regime is drowning and demanding a lifeline on its own terms while already demanding the twelve billion dollars held in Qatar as a precondition for nuclear talks.
The post calls on the US Treasury to issue secondary sanctions waivers enabling courts in Qatar Oman and the UAE to attach Iran's roughly twenty four billion dollars in restricted funds to compensate victims of regime attacks.
This approach delivers justice to victims and preemptively drains money that a future administration might return to the theocracy under a bad deal.
